Office of Tribal Relations

Home

The USGS Office of Tribal Relations (OTR) builds partnerships between the USGS and Native American and Alaska Native governments, tribal organizations, and other federal agencies to help the USGS meet its mission of conducting gold-standard scientific research in order to describe and understand our planet’s natural systems and resources, and by doing so, enhance and protect our quality of life.

TESNAR 2020 Awardees

USGS Technical training in Support of Native American Relations (TESNAR) makes funds available to support USGS employees to design and conduct technical training for staff of tribal governments or organizations. The purpose of the program is to strengthen the technical capacity of tribes for managing tribal natural resources and build on networks between the USGS and tribal governments.

Water is Life for the Swinomish Indian Tribal Community

For the Swinomish people of northwestern Washington, water is life. But this symbiotic relationship between man and nature has been disrupted, and increasingly threatened, by sea-level rise and changes in Northwestern storm and rainfall patterns.
